When is surgery recommended instead of medication or other treatments?

Surgery is typically recommended when a condition cannot be effectively managed with medication or minimally invasive treatments, or when delaying treatment could lead to complications. Your surgeon will explain the available options and recommend the most appropriate approach.

What types of conditions are treated by the General Surgery department?

Our General Surgery department manages a wide range of conditions, including hernias, gallbladder disease, appendicitis, breast lumps, thyroid disorders, soft tissue swellings, abscesses, hemorrhoids (piles), fissures, fistulas, and certain gastrointestinal conditions.

What is the difference between open surgery and laparoscopic surgery?

Open surgery involves a larger incision to access the affected area, while laparoscopic (keyhole) surgery uses small incisions and specialized instruments. Whenever appropriate, laparoscopic surgery offers benefits such as less pain, smaller scars, reduced blood loss, and faster recovery.

How should I prepare for a planned surgical procedure?

Preparation may include pre-operative investigations, reviewing your medical history, adjusting certain medications, fasting before surgery, and following your surgeon's specific instructions. Proper preparation helps ensure a safer procedure and smoother recovery.

How long does recovery take after general surgery?

Recovery varies depending on the type of surgery, your overall health, and the surgical technique used. While some minimally invasive procedures allow patients to return to normal activities within a few days, more complex surgeries may require several weeks of recovery. Your surgeon will provide a personalized recovery plan and follow-up schedule.
